What exactly are crowns?
Your teeth are made up of natural crowns. This is the visible, white part of the tooth (above the gums). When this part of your tooth becomes damaged due to decay or trauma, it becomes weak. It may be vulnerable to further damage. Without treatment, the tooth could be lost. Dental crowns are specially prepared and shaped to cover the remaining healthy tooth structure. In turn, a crown effectively strengthens the damaged tooth, prevents further damage, and restores its health and appearance.
How are crowns made?
Crowns have traditionally been made in two visits. The first visit generally involves preparing both the natural tooth and the crown. Damaged tissue is removed from the tooth. The tooth is also reshaped so that the crown will fit on top of it perfectly. Information about the tooth, which an outside lab uses to make the crown, is also collected. A temporary crown is applied to protect the prepared tooth. The second visit involves removing the temporary crown, fitting the permanent crown for size, and cementing it to the tooth if everything looks and feels right. If the crown looks off or doesn’t fit properly, it would need to be remade. The process of making a crown typically takes at least two weeks.


What are same-day crowns?
Our dental office has invested in 3D printing and other advanced computer-aided technologies to support the best treatment experience and outcomes. Same-day crowns are a perfect example of this advanced, technology-driven approach. This brings all the technologies needed to plan, design, fabricate, and place your crown in-house. Our team can use special software and equipment to make these crowns in one appointment. This means:
- No wait to get your crown
- No fragile temporary
- No return trips to our office
- No hassle if adjustments need to be made
